Caregivers give so much that they often forget to care for themselves. Post 200 helps the spouses, children, and loved ones who look after disabled and aging veterans find resources and a moment to breathe.

Resources for Caregivers

  • Information on the VA Caregiver Support Program
  • Referrals for respite, in-home help, and counseling
  • Peer connection with others who understand the role
  • Community events that include the whole family
